HsseAbb - Maritime Link Project Aug 2016 - Dec 2017Woodbine SiteHealth Safety Security and Environment at the Nova Scotia Side of the Maritime Link Project. The Maritime link Project is a landmark project that connect the power distribution grids of NFLD and NS by way of a sub sea cable across the strait. At the Woodbine site in NS, ABB is constructing a HVDC converter station and upgrades to the exsisting switch yard/substation. This project will give Nova Scotians access to the clean energy that will be generated at Muskrat Falls.

Area Maintenance EngineerNew Brunswick International Paper Company Apr 1981 - Oct 1984Dalhousie, NbResponsible for all capital improvement and maintenance projects in the Woodyard area of a large newsprint manufacturing facility. Major projects include the installation of a 120” chipper with all the associated building, conveyors, and electrical systems. I also acted as the assistant to the Woodyard Superintendent in an operations role responsible for key performance indicators of the department and its 136 employees. The Woodyard was responsible for a fleet of tug boats to haul logs for various locations in New Brunswick and Quebec and a railway to move paper products to the wharf and raw products from the CNR siding to the mill. The Woodyard was responsible for all crane and mobile equipment services at the site.
